Output 89e3bb591522f6e763ba9310ccec15d4a83f7b86c352348d7d744d282f1a7c70:0

value
4085485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a76a8a4304846be1e2d1fa0231d53e49c2ebc0 OP_EQUAL
address
MFALAs5yPRFznWmxBfCUomViqMD4HQ26bW
transaction
89e3bb591522f6e763ba9310ccec15d4a83f7b86c352348d7d744d282f1a7c70
spent
true